Key Responsibilities

  • •Design and implement privacy-preserving architectures for AI training and inference systems at very large scale.
  • •Build privacy infrastructure such as automated data discovery, classification, access controls, audit logging, and lifecycle management.
  • •Translate regulatory requirements (e.g., GDPR, CCPA, HIPAA, EU AI Act) into technical implementations and automated compliance controls.
  • •Lead privacy reviews and threat modeling for new models and features, identifying risks and designing scalable mitigations.
  • •Develop privacy engineering toolkits and frameworks and advise teams on privacy practices across engineering, research, and product.

Key Requirements

  • •Experience applying privacy engineering principles in production systems, including privacy by design, data minimization, and purpose limitation.
  • •Proficiency in Python or Go and experience building/operating production systems at scale.
  • •Experience designing and implementing privacy infrastructure for systems with a large user base.
  • •Experience with data governance, classification, or data lifecycle management systems.
  • •Understanding of privacy regulations (e.g., GDPR, CCPA) and translating legal requirements into technical designs.
